Thanks Asa,

I changed the code so that, in the parent procedure (PowerReturnOutput), I 
changed the data type of the array (Partnumber()) from "String" to 
"Variable". When passing an array to the routine: EnterPN, I included open 
and closed brackets after the variable name. I also used brackets in 
EnterPN's first argument and it now seems to work fine. Thanks for the help 
again. I also do have an "On Error Resume Next" Statement in the parent 
routine of Sub PowerReturnOutput(), which would explain the seemingly 
strange flow.

I did see values in the array of the called procedure (PNArray) before it 
would exit, in the immediate window, which seems strange. The array was 
declared with a data type of "String" in the parent procedure 
(PowerReturnOutput()), before it was passed as an argument to the child 
(EnterPN) procedure. If you can offer an explanation for this, that would 
be great, however I am just happy it is working and that I know what I 
should do to pass an array as a sub or function argument in future.

$$Excel-Macros$$ Failure of code when trying to break a section out into a seperate routine

2012-07-15 Thread Anil Pandit
Hi all,

I have the following code in a sub routine which works (please see code in 
bold font), but which I want in a separate routine, so I can re-use the 
code.

--
Sub PowerReturnOutput()

'   This sub procedure looks up the part number on sheet 4 and returns the
'   part number & description to sheet 2

Dim PwrAndGnd() As Variant
Dim Distance As Long
Dim CableType As String
Dim PwrColour As String
Dim RtnColour As String
Dim PartNumber(1 To 6) As String
Dim PN As Variant
Dim Cell As Range
Dim TOPwrGndPN As Range
Dim TOPwrGndDesc As Range
Dim XGPwrAndGnd As Range

Set TOPwrGndPN = Range("TOPwrGndPN")
Set TOPwrGndDesc = Range("TOPwrGndDesc")
Set XGPwrAndGnd = Worksheets("Eagle XG Input").Range("XGPwrAndGnd")

'   Return an array with the XGArray function.
PwrAndGnd = XGArray(XGPwrAndGnd)

'   Extract elements into variables, adding 10 to BDFB distance.
Distance = PwrAndGnd(1) + 10
PwrColour = PwrAndGnd(3)
RtnColour = PwrAndGnd(4)
CableType = PwrAndGnd(5)

'   Extract part numbers into an array
PartNumber(1) = AWGxPwrRtnPN(Distance, PwrColour, CableType)
PartNumber(2) = AWGxPwrRtnPN(Distance, RtnColour, CableType)
PartNumber(3) = AWG1GndPN(CableType)
PartNumber(4) = AWG6PwrRtnPN(PwrColour, CableType)
PartNumber(5) = AWG6PwrRtnPN(RtnColour, CableType)
PartNumber(6) = AWG6GndPN(CableType)

*'   Enter the part numbers in sheet 2
Call EnterPN(PartNumber, TOPwrGndPN)

'For Each PN In PartNumber()
'For Each Cell In TOPwrGndPN
'If IsEmpty(Cell) Then
'Cell.Value = PN
'Exit For
'End If
'Next Cell
'Next PN*

'   Enter the descriptions in sheet 2
For Each PN In PartNumber()
For Each Cell In TOPwrGndDesc
If IsEmpty(Cell) Then
If PN = "Not Available" Then
With Cell
.Value = "EAAA Brown AWG 2/0 cable is not 
available."
.Font.Italic = True
.Font.Color = vbRed
.Offset(0, -1).Font.Italic = True
.Offset(0, -1).Font.Color = vbRed
End With
Exit For
Else
Cell = AWGxPNDesc(PN)
Exit For
End If
End If
Next Cell
Next PN

End Sub
--

I created another sub-routine which is called from the PowerReturnOutput 
routine:

--
Sub EnterPN(PNArray, OutputRng)

'   This sub procedure enters part numbers into the output range.
   
Dim PN As Variant
Dim Cell As Range

For Each PN In PNArray()
For Each Cell In OutputRng
If IsEmpty(Cell) Then
Cell.Value = PN
Exit For
End If
Next Cell
Next PN

End Sub
--
The code does not work. When I set a break-point and step through the code, 
I can see that the EnterPN routine is called and that PNArray() and 
OutputRng have values in the immediate window. After the line:

For Each PN In PNArray()

The sub exits and returns to the parent of the parent routine from which it 
was called (i.e the routine which called PowerReturnOutput())!

I hope someone can help me understand and hopefully fix this behaviour.

Regards,

Anil
